The Pogues, For Real
Revisado: 09-22-23
As a huge Pogues (and Popes) fan, I’m surprised I hadn’t read this earlier. However, I know we experience certain things when the time is right; and this book is a grand journey.
I appreciate Fearnley’s complete involvement, and his straightforward story telling. In fact, it’s extremely refreshing to hear the story of the band (and James’ own story) from a needed voice…completely devoid of all the MacGowan idol-worship.
James writes (and speaks) from the heart, and it’s to be expected. Coming from one of the heaviest players in The Pogues story, everything is as you’d want it to be.
A pure delight to read, and certainly a triumph as a chronicle of Irish music’s finest. I loved every second.
